Lawrence Festival of Trees
The annual Lawrence Festival of Trees, held during the holiday season, is the primary fundraising event for The O’Connell Children’s Shelter. Businesses, clubs, children’s groups, families and organizations donate Christmas trees and wreaths to be displayed for the entire Lawrence community to enjoy. The trees and wreaths are all decorated with inventive and whimsical themes in mind, and are auctioned off at the gala Festival of Trees event. Proceeds from this event have been used to enhance services as well as make capital improvements. All of the money raised by this event goes to benefit the children, youth and families served by The O’Connell Children’s Shelter.
